Job Description

  • Full time ongoing position based in Wellington
  • Your opportunity to shape impactful policy to support health initiatives
  • Contribute to legislation guidelines and strategic advice
  • Midpoint of $86862 dependent on experience

This is the opportunity to support key initiatives and work in the collaborative energy our team brings. Gain experience in regulatory policy legislative processes and collaborate across sectors to deliver high-quality projects and build strong relationships.

Ko tu ake mahi - What youll do

  • Provide input into drafting policy documents legislation and guidelines and provide ad-hoc advice which contributes to legislation guidelines and strategic advice that supports key health initiatives and equity outcomes.
  • Conduct peer reviews to ensure quality accuracy and consistency in team outputs.
  • Monitor report and evaluate project progress ensuring successful delivery and completion.
  • Foster collaboration and contribute to effective implementation across teams and directorates.
  • Uphold the principles of the Treaty of Waitangi advancing outcomes for Mori and ensuring equity.

Ko ng pkenga u - What youll bring

  • Demonstrated organisational skills with a knack for forward-thinking prioritisation initiative and precision in managing competing priorities under tight deadlines
  • Ability to maintain confidentiality
  • Experience in applying critical thinking and developing practical solutions to deliver well-informed advice
  • Exceptional communication skillsboth written and verbalwith the ability to simplify complex ideas for various audiences
  • A relevant tertiary qualification that underpins analytical thinking and policy development
